The Kawasaki KX450 was an off-road and motocross motorcycle manufactured by Kawasaki in 1974 along with its smaller brother, the Kawasaki KX250. These were the first of the KX-series motorcycles. The KX450 was developed from the Kawasaki F12MX and used a plastic fuel tank.
KX450
- 450cc
- 2-Stroke, 1 Cylinder
- Piston Inlet Port
- 5-Speed Return Shift
- Maximum Horsepower: 38 HP @5,500 rpm
- Spark Plug: NGK B9HS
- Tire Size
- Front: 3.00-18 4PR
- Rear: 4.60-18 4PR
- Color
- Fuel Tank: Lime Green
- Front Fender: Ivory
